SLT Giving APIs

Shining Light Tech RESTful APIs return data in JSON format.

/giving/list

Returns list of giving records.  Login and giving authorization are required to use this API.  Giving authorization is achieved by adding the logged in user to the “Authorized for Giving Records” group.

Example: https://shininglighttech.com/giving/list/?StartDate=12/1/2015&EndDate=12/31/2015

  • PersonID (optional) – Return giving records for specified person
  • StartDate (optional) – Return giving records after specified date
  • EndDate (optional) – Return giving records before specified date
  • Date (optional) – Return giving records on specified date
  • CategoryID (optional) – Return giving records in specified category
  • GivingRecordID (optional) – Return only specified giving record

/giving/add

Adds giving record.  Login and giving authorization are required to use this API.  Giving authorization is achieved by adding the logged in user to the “Authorized for Giving Records” group.

Example: https://shininglighttech.com/giving/add/?PersonID=3&Amount=25&CategoryID=1&DateOfGift=1/4/2016

  • PersonID (required) – Person for which to add giving record
  • DateOfGift (required) – Date on which to add gift
  • Amount (required) – Amount of gift
  • CategoryID (required) – Category of gift
  • CheckNumber (optional) – Check # of gift
  • RecordNum (optional) – Use to add multiple records on same date in same category
Share

About admin

President of Shining Light Technologies.
This entry was posted in Giving. Bookmark the permalink.

Comments are closed.